Untitled diff

Created Diff never expires
2 removals
56 lines
48 additions
102 lines
function GetRMNameFont(idx)
function GetRMNameFont(idx)
local kitnamestring = ""
local kitnamestring = ""
--variables needed for new precedence:
local as = gSportsRNA
local wipe3d = as:GetTable("wvWipe", 1)
local orgtournid = as:GetInt(wipe3d, "leagueID")
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].tournidnum.."_"..db.player[idx].speckit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].tournidnum.."_"..db.player[idx].speckitType..".ttf;"
if (db.player[idx].kitYear == 0) then
if (db.player[idx].kitYear == 0) then
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].defaulttournid.."_"..db.player[idx].speckit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].defaulttournid.."_"..db.player[idx].speckit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_0_"..db.player[idx].speckit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_0_"..db.player[idx].speckitType..".ttf;"
end
end
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].tournidnum.."_"..db.player[idx].kit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].tournidnum.."_"..db.player[idx].kitType..".ttf;"
if (db.player[idx].kitYear == 0) then
if (db.player[idx].kitYear == 0) then
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].defaulttournid.."_"..db.player[idx].kit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_"..db.player[idx].defaulttournid.."_"..db.player[idx].kit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_0_"..db.player[idx].kitType..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_1_0_"..db.player[idx].kitType..".ttf;"
end
end
-- new precedence: look for font based on year and tournament, but only for item 0 and kittype generic (0)
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/"..db.player[idx].kitYear.."/specificfont_0_0_"..orgtournid.."_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/"..db.player[idx].kitYear.."/specificfont_"..db.player[idx].teamid.."_0_"..orgtournid.."_0.ttf;"
-- new precedence end
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_0_"..db.player[idx].tournidnum.."_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_0_"..db.player[idx].tournidnum.."_0.ttf;"
if (db.player[idx].kitYear == 0) then
if (db.player[idx].kitYear == 0) then
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_"..db.player[idx].tournidnum.."_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_"..db.player[idx].tournidnum.."_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_0_0_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_"..db.player[idx].teamid.."_0_0_0.ttf;"
if (db.player[idx].tournidnum == -1) then
if (db.player[idx].tournidnum == -1) then
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_0_"..db.player[idx].defaulttournid..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_0_"..db.player[idx].defaulttournid..".ttf;"
else
else
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_"..db.player[idx].tournidnum.."_"..db.player[idx].defaulttournid..".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_"..db.player[idx].tournidnum.."_"..db.player[idx].defaulttournid..".ttf;"
end
end
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_"..db.player[idx].defaulttournid.."_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_"..db.player[idx].defaulttournid.."_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_0_0.ttf;"
kitnamestring = kitnamestring.."data/sceneassets/jerseyfonts/specificfont_0_0_0_0.ttf;"
end
end
return kitnamestring
return kitnamestring
end
end


function GetRMNumberSet(idx,short)
function GetRMNumberSet(idx,short)
local colour = 0
local colour = 0
local kitnumberstring = ""
local kitnumberstring = ""
if (short == 0) then
if (short == 0) then
colour = db.player[idx].kitNumberColor
colour = db.player[idx].kitNumberColor
else
else
colour = db.player[idx].shortsNumberColor
colour = db.player[idx].shortsNumberColor
end
end
--variables needed for new precedence:
local as = gSportsRNA
local wipe3d = as:GetTable("wvWipe", 1)
local orgtournid = as:GetInt(wipe3d, "leagueID")

--new precedence #1: look for numbers based on year and tournament
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/"..db.player[idx].kitYear.."/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..orgtournid.."_"..db.player[idx].speckitType..".rx3;"
-- end
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].tournidnum.."_"..db.player[idx].speckit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].tournidnum.."_"..db.player[idx].speckitType..".rx3;"
if (db.player[idx].kitYear == 0) then
if (db.player[idx].kitYear == 0) then
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].defaulttournid.."_"..db.player[idx].speckit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].defaulttournid.."_"..db.player[idx].speckit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_0_"..db.player[idx].speckit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_0_"..db.player[idx].speckitType..".rx3;"
end
end
--new precedence #2
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/"..db.player[idx].kitYear.."/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..orgtournid.."_"..db.player[idx].kitType..".rx3;"
--end
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].tournidnum.."_"..db.player[idx].kit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].tournidnum.."_"..db.player[idx].kitType..".rx3;"
if (db.player[idx].kitYear == 0) then
if (db.player[idx].kitYear == 0) then
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].defaulttournid.."_"..db.player[idx].kit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_"..db.player[idx].defaulttournid.."_"..db.player[idx].kit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_0_"..db.player[idx].kitType..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_"..(short+1).."_0_"..db.player[idx].kitType..".rx3;"
end
end

-- new precedence #3:
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/"..db.player[idx].kitYear.."/specifickitnumbers_0_0_"..orgtournid.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/"..db.player[idx].kitYear.."/specifickitnumbers_"..db.player[idx].teamid.."_0_"..orgtournid.."_"..colour..".rx3;"
-- new precedence end
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_0_"..db.player[idx].tournidnum.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_0_"..db.player[idx].tournidnum.."_"..colour..".rx3;"
if (db.player[idx].kitYear == 0) then
if (db.player[idx].kitYear == 0) then
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_0_0_"..db.player[idx].tournidnum.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_0_0_"..db.player[idx].tournidnum.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_0_"..db.player[idx].kitYear.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_"..db.player[idx].teamid.."_0_"..db.player[idx].kitYear.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_0_0_"..db.player[idx].defaulttournid.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_0_0_"..db.player[idx].defaulttournid.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_0_0_"..db.player[idx].kitYear.."_"..colour..".rx3;"
kitnumberstring = kitnumberstring.."data/sceneassets/kitnumbers/specifickitnumbers_0_0_"..db.player[idx].kitYear.."_"..colour..".rx3;"
end
end
return kitnumberstring
return kitnumberstring
end
end